After more than six months, GTA 5 Online is finally getting a major update, for which fans have been waiting for a long time. This new update aka the Summer DLC dubbed as Money Fronts is going to be launched tomorrow.
The upcoming update will introduce a lot of new features in the game, like a Car Wash business, new vehicles like the Överflöd Suzume electric supercar, new gameplay changes like options to skip cutscenes of several mission replay, and many more. Rockstar Games has confirmed that the Money Fronts Summer DLC update in GTA 5 Online is going to be launched on June 17, 2025 on all platforms.
However, console players can already preload or download the whole update package even before the release, so that they can jump immediately into the game when it actually arrives.
This preload option is not available for the PC players as they will have to wait until tomorrow to download the update. But console players need to keep in mind that they won't be able to play the Summer DLC content early, it's just downloading the game files so that they don't need to wait anymore after it gets released. So, here's how to preload the update on different consoles:
How to preload GTA 5 Online Summer Update 'Money Fronts' on PS5
Head to your Game Library or Console Home.
Find Grand Theft Auto V and select it.
Look for a 'Preload' button in the updates section
Click that button and wait for the whole download to complete (about 3 GB).
Upon preloading it, all the new content will unlock on June 17.
How to preload GTA 5 Online Summer Update 'Money Fronts' on Xbox Series X/S and One
Open My games & apps and then look for Updates.
You will see the 'Money Fronts' Preload option.
Download the update which is around 4.6 GB.
Downloaded content gets unlocked on June 17.
Players need to keep in mind that they can play GTA 5 Online even during or after preloading the game as downloading the update early doesn't disrupt their gameplay.
PC players should wait for the actual release time which is around 2 AM PT on June 17 to download the whole update package, that is around 2.5 GB and they can start playing immediately after that.

Rockstar Games and Remedy Entertainment have reaffirmed that the long-awaited remakes of Max Payne and Max Payne 2: The Fall of Max Payne are still in development. According to Gaming Bible, the announcement was first made in April 2022; the news excited both long-time fans and newcomers. Remedy, the original developer behind the iconic titles and known for Alan Wake and Control, is leading the project, making the remakes especially promising. The collaboration with Rockstar ensures a faithful yet modern revival of the noir-action classics, keeping hopes high for a stylish, story-driven return. In an interview with Kiwi TalkZ, David O'Reilly confirmed the same; he said, "I worked on GTA 6 from 2018 to 2023. Went onto it after we wrapped up on RDR2. It's fascinating having a look at all this stuff." Max Payne's iconic debut Max Payne originally launched on the PlayStation 2 back in 2001, and its blend of gritty, noir-style storytelling, comic book-style cutscenes, and intense gunplay quickly made it a fan favourite. One of its most iconic contributions to gaming was the introduction of 'bullet time', a slow-motion mechanic inspired by John Woo action films, which let players dive through the air in cinematic fashion while taking down enemies. Sequels and development Following the original, Max Payne 2: The Fall of Max Payne arrived in 2003, continuing the story with the same developer, Remedy Entertainment. The series was later expanded with Max Payne 3 in 2012, available on PC, PlayStation 3, and Xbox 360. Unlike the first two games, this instalment was developed by Rockstar Studios. Though both Max Payne and Max Payne 2 are set to be fully remade and released together, updates on the project have been sparse. It's been over three years since the remakes were announced, leaving fans eagerly anticipating new information. Rockstar Games has been working closely with Max Payne 2 Naturally, some fans worried that the Max Payne 1 & 2 remakes might be stuck in development limbo. Fortunately, there's good news. According to The Vice, Remedy Entertainment recently confirmed in an investor report that they have been collaborating closely with Rockstar Games on the project.
